
High current PNP transistor, -30V, 7A, SOT223. AEC-Q101 qualified for automotive & industrial use.
The DIODES INC. FZT949 is a high-performance PNP complementary medium power transistor designed for demanding applications that require high continuous collector current and low saturation voltages. This surface-mount device is housed in a compact SOT-223 package and is qualified to AEC-Q101 standards, making it suitable for automotive and industrial environments.

Specifications
_ Polarity: PNP _ Collector Emitter Voltage Max: -30V _ Continuous Collector Current: -7A _ Power Dissipation: 3W _ Transistor Case Style: SOT-223 _ Mounting: Surface Mount _ No. of Pins: 3 _ Transition Frequency: 80MHz _ DC Current Gain hFE Min: 200 _ Operating Temperature Max: 150°C _ MSL: MSL 1 - Unlimited _ Leads: Matte tin plated, solderable per MIL-STD-202, method 208 _ Flammability Rating: UL94V-0 _ Qualification: AEC-Q101 _ SVHC: Lead (as of 25-Jun-2025)
